Fantasy is as old as the medium — Méliès was conjuring moon voyages in 1902 — and its canon splits into two great traditions: the handmade European fairy tale (Cocteau's Beauty and the Beast, Powell and Pressburger, del Toro's Pan's Labyrinth) and the full-world epic that Peter Jackson's Lord of the Rings proved could win Best Picture. Between them sits animation's fantasist-in-chief, Hayao Miyazaki, whose spirit worlds carry more list appearances than any studio's franchise.

Ask ten critics for the best fantasy movies and you will get ten definitions of fantasy. This page settles the question the only way a data project honestly can: membership comes from how the film databases tag the genre, order comes from our composite score — and the result is telling. The highest entry is neither a fairy tale nor a sword-bearing epic but an animated bathhouse for tired gods: Spirited Away (2001), at #22 the highest-ranked fantasy film in our entire library.
A genre that had to earn its respect
Fantasy is as old as the medium — Méliès was conjuring moon voyages in 1902 — yet for most of a century it was canon's disreputable sibling, traditionally held below science fiction and associated with cheap effects and cardboard sorcery. What survived that condescension splits into two great traditions. One is the handmade European fairy tale: Jean Cocteau's Beauty and the Beast (1946), praised for pushing its surreal images past the fairy tale's usual borders; Michael Powell and Emeric Pressburger's A Matter of Life and Death (1946); and their heir Guillermo del Toro, whose Pan's Labyrinth (2006) and The Shape of Water (2017) braid the monstrous into political history. The other is the full-world epic, running from The Thief of Bagdad (1924) through The Wizard of Oz (1939) to its precise coronation date: The Lord of the Rings: The Return of the King (2003), the first fantasy film ever to win the Best Picture Oscar — the moment the genre's new respectability became official.
The figures who carry the page
By our numbers, three directors dominate. Hayao Miyazaki places three films here — Spirited Away, Princess Mononoke (1997) and My Neighbor Totoro (1988) — and owns the top of the list outright. Peter Jackson's whole trilogy is present, with the canon reversing the box set's order: The Return of the King at #73, The Fellowship of the Ring (2001) at #114, The Two Towers (2002) far behind at #842. And del Toro lands twice, the fairy-tale tradition's strongest living claim on the polls.
How to read our list
Membership here is not an editorial pick: a film qualifies when the genre data our pipeline draws from Wikidata tags it fantasy, and the ranking is purely composite score across the lists, awards and polls we track. That mechanical honesty produces the page's most interesting rows. The databases count the metaphysical and the oneiric as fantastic, which is why The Tree of Life (2011) and Mulholland Drive (2001) sit in the library's top 50 alongside Middle-earth, and why David Lynch places five films on the page — dream logic outranking dragons. It also produces a pointed absence: the respectability boom of the 2000s was driven by Tolkien and Harry Potter together, yet no Potter film makes this list at all. The canon, on the evidence here, kept the myth and returned the franchise.
